India's cosmetic and nutricosmetic sector is undergoing a profound structural transition. Historically dominated by basic moisturizing preparations and traditional herbal pastes, the modern Indian consumer base—spearheaded by urban millennials and Gen Z—is rapidly shifting toward active-led clean beauty. This phenomenon, often referred to as "skinification," demands high-performance raw materials that deliver demonstrable anti-aging, anti-pollution, and cellular repair outcomes.
Furthermore, the subcontinental climate poses distinct dermatological challenges. High UV indexes, rampant urban particulate matter (PM2.5), and fluctuating humidity accelerate oxidative stress, leading to premature aging, barrier disruption, and post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ation (PIH). Consequently, ingredients like Kojic Acid Dipalmitate (KAD), Trans-Pterostilbene, and stabilized Bovine Collagen are experiencing explosive compound annual growth rates (CAGR) within the R&D centers of Mumbai, Solan, Bengaluru, and Ahmedabad.
Indian skin typically sits within Fitzpatrick phototypes IV to VI, showing higher melanin density. While this provides natural resistance to severe photocarcinogenesis, it renders the skin highly susceptible to stubborn hyperpigmentation and uneven tone. Addressing these unique physiological properties requires sophisticated cellular-level tyrosinase inhibitors and powerful environmental shielding agents.

Navigating the complex bureaucratic frameworks of the Central Drugs Standard Control Organisation (CDSCO) and custom clearances requires direct industrial expertise.
Importing raw cosmetic chemicals into India demands registration under Form COS-1. Botanical Cube Inc. provides exhaustive documentation portfolios, including structural diagrams, chemical characterization assays, allergen-free certifications, and source plant identification reports to facilitate smooth approvals from government drug controllers.
Our extracts strictly match the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S) regulations for cosmetic formulations and the Food Safety Standards Authority of India (FSSAI) guidelines for dietary supplements. We guarantee minimal heavy metals (Lead < 20ppm, Arsenic < 2ppm) and zero trace residue of ethylene oxide (EtO).

How Indian personal care and nutraceutical laboratories can compound our active raw powders to optimize product performance and stability.
Combining Kojic Acid Dipalmitate (KAD) with Aloe Vera (Barbadensis) Leaf Extract Powder. The oil-soluble KAD remains chemically stable in aqueous serum formulations, while Aloe Vera prevents irritation, resulting in a gentle, highly effective skin-brightening system tailored to Indian Fitzpatrick IV-VI skin.
Formulating Hydrolyzed Bovine Collagen Peptides with Pure α-Ketoglutarate (AKG) and Gamma Aminobutyric Acid (GABA). This target blend addresses systemic cellular aging, strengthens the dermal collagen matrix, and counters stress-induced senescence, meeting a booming demand in Indian wellness retail channels.
Compounding Punica Granatum (Pomegranate) Extract 40% Ellagic Acid and Trans-Pterostilbene into facial creams. The high concentration of Ellagic Acid halts free radical chain reactions, shielding urban Indian populations against heavy environmental smog and phototoxic skin damage.
